Our client, leading ICT Solutions Provider based in Brisbane, is currently seeking to engage a Quality Manager for an initial 6 month contract with options to continue to extend.

The Quality Manager key purpose is to establish the assurance function, capability, framework, plans and tools to oversee the successful implementation within the offsite Clients internal Program.

The role will be accountable for the assurance function and management of a small team to deliver the program assurance capability.

Other Key Responsibilities of the Quality Manager will include;

  • Establish, lead and manage the quality assurance function, capability, framework, plans and appropriate tools
  • Management of the assurance team.
  • Manage internal and external (as directed) audits
  • Advise and support ieMR leaders and staff on quality and assurance matters as they contribute to the successful delivery of complex and high risk projects/program outcomes.
  • Provide expert advice, coaching and input into the development of program deliverables to ensure they meet quality standards and comply with Clients policies, strategies and expectations.
  • Ensure projects are managed in accordance with best practice guidelines and formal project management (PM) approach and methodologies to enable the achievement of consistent and quality project outcomes.
  • Ensure relevant stakeholders are informed and engaged on assurance and quality matters.

To be successful for this role you will possess the following key experience;

  • Demonstrated ability to effectively perform the requirements of the role within a large, complex and geographically dispersed ICT environment.
  • Demonstrated ability to participate effectively in a working environment supporting quality human resource management practices including employment equity, anti-discrimination, ethical behaviour and occupational health and safety.
  • Demonstrated experience in establishing the Assurance function, capability, framework, plans and tools and manage internal audits within a complex program environment.
  • Expert knowledge, application and competency certification of Prince2/MSP methodologies and experience in establishing foundation level MSP capability in a large and complex program environment.
  • Demonstrated ability and experience (preferably ten (10) years or more) in program and project management and assurance and successful delivery of multidisciplinary Information Communications Technology infrastructure projects and/or programs.
  • Proven negotiation, consultation, facilitation and written and oral communication skills for use in a complex project environment.
  • Proven leadership, conceptualisation and design of large scale, complex and high risk projects
